These are fantastic for both a super bowl party or a luncheon tea. They are addictive, so be sure to make an extra batch.
Ingredients
- 2 tablespoons dried minced onion
- 1 tablespoon prepared mustard
- 2 tablespoons poppy seeds
- 0.5 cups margarine , melted
- 24 dinners rolls
- 0.5 pounds chopped ham
- 0.5 pounds thinly sliced Swiss cheese
Instructions
-
1
Preheat oven to 325 degrees F (165 degrees C).
-
2
In a small mixing bowl, combine onion flakes, mustard, poppy seeds and margarine.
-
3
Split each dinner roll. Make a sandwich of the ham and cheese and the dinner rolls. Arrange the sandwiches on a baking sheet. Drizzle the poppy seed mixture over the sandwiches.
-
4
Bake for 20 minutes, or until cheese has melted. Serve these sandwiches warm.
